]> git.ipfire.org Git - thirdparty/util-linux.git/commitdiff
libmount: fix unused variable [coverity scan]
authorKarel Zak <kzak@redhat.com>
Wed, 4 Jan 2023 12:13:21 +0000 (13:13 +0100)
committerKarel Zak <kzak@redhat.com>
Wed, 4 Jan 2023 12:13:21 +0000 (13:13 +0100)
Signed-off-by: Karel Zak <kzak@redhat.com>
libmount/src/context_mount.c

index 1c1b6f77c6bb00061f0756a82c4787938c577762..743f253838030ba6341cae33a487046519a47c65 100644 (file)
@@ -742,7 +742,8 @@ static int prepare_target(struct libmnt_context *cxt)
                }
        }
 
-       rc = mnt_context_call_hooks(cxt, MNT_STAGE_PREP_TARGET);
+       if (rc == 0)
+               rc = mnt_context_call_hooks(cxt, MNT_STAGE_PREP_TARGET);
 
        if (!mnt_context_switch_ns(cxt, ns_old))
                return -MNT_ERR_NAMESPACE;